Riding to a second-place finish at the InsaneRide hard enduro event held in Poatina, Tasmania; the fifth and final round of the 2022 Grassroots Australian Hard Enduro Championship (AHEC), Sherco-supported rider Anthony Solar took out the series’ premier gold class title, edging out closest rival and good friend, Chris Perry (Sherco-supported) by virtue of having a higher number of second-place finishes earned throughout the season.
The series finale was based in the stunning town of Poatina, just 40 minutes from Launceston, with tracks set by the experienced crew at Hard Enduro Adventures Tasmania.
The championship went down to the wire during an intense weekend of non-stop action. The riders were tested on all aspects of GPS-navigated hard enduro racing; ultimately, when the dust settled, it was Solar who would be crowned the 2022 AHEC champion.
Despite entering the final round 30-points shy of Chris Perry, Solar put on a solid performance under pressure at InsaneRide; his title is a result of a hugely successful and consistent season that has seen the 27-year-old finish on the podium at every round, even claiming the victory at the third round of the championship at Goldfields Extreme.

RESULTS
2022 Rd 5 - INSANERIDE - Top 3 Results: Gold Class
1st – Wade IBRAHIM
2nd – Anthony SOLAR (Sherco)
3rd – Chris PERRY (Sherco)
2022 Australian Hard Enduro Championship - Top 3 Results: Gold Class
1st – Anthony SOLAR (Sherco)
2nd – Chris PERRY (Sherco)
3rd – Wade IBRAHIM
